THROTTLE CALIBRATION
1. Rdio on, bttery plugged in, ESC o.
2. Hold full throttle, turn ESC on (green LED).
3. hen red LED flshes, go to full reverse.
4. hen yellow LED flshes, go to neutrl.
5. Armed nd redy!
NOTE: ot intended for opertion while submerged in liquid. If unit is operted in wet
conditions, rinse with fresh wter to remove dirt or corrosives, then fully dry unit. Fn is
not wter resistnt. Remove the fn from the ESC before exposure to liquids.
